County approves increase to Meals on Wheels contract as demand rises

Steuben County Health and Human Services Committee · May 6, 2026

Steuben County authorized an $18,574 increase to its Meals on Wheels contract after the Office for the Aging reported about 500 additional meals per month over the past year; funds come from increased 'unmet need' allocations and the motion carried.

The committee approved an $18,574 increase to the county's Meals on Wheels contract after the Office for the Aging reported rising demand.

Gabe (speaker 9) told members that the program is delivering about 500 more meals per month than a year earlier and that the increase will be covered by additional unmet-need funding allocated to the office. "We've had an increase in people utilizing the program," Gabe said, and confirmed the adjustment is budgeted.

Members voiced support, and the motion to increase the contract was seconded and approved by voice vote. No alternate funding source was proposed during the meeting.
